- What does "Risk 2 (Medium)" mean?
- Chicago assigns every food establishment a risk category based on how much food handling it does. Risk 1 (High) covers full-service restaurants and is inspected most often; Risk 2 (Medium) and Risk 3 (Low) — such as places serving only pre-packaged food — are inspected less frequently.
